A shower regrout is surgery, not cleaning: oscillating blades remove the failed grout without touching the tile, joints get vacuumed and disinfected, fresh polymer-modified grout is packed full-depth, and after cure everything is sealed — then every corner and fixture gets new silicone. Done right, a West Hartford shower regrout lasts a decade plus. Done wrong (grout smeared over old grout), it fails in a year. We do it right, in one day, and show you depth checks as we go.

One day — really?

For standard showers, yes: cut-out morning, grout afternoon, cure evening. Large natural-stone showers sometimes take two. You'll know at the quote.

Do you do tub surrounds too?

Absolutely — tub walls regrout beautifully, and the tub-to-tile joint gets fresh silicone as part of every job.

How deep do you cut the old grout?

Minimum two-thirds joint depth, full depth where damage runs deep — verified visually before new grout goes in. Skim-coating old grout fails within a year; we don't do it.
